Catholic Community Services, Homeless Adult Services (HAS) is the largest provider of adult homeless services in Tacoma, Washington. Nativity House (NH), a program of HAS, is the central hub to serve homeless adults in the Pierce County region. It operates 24-hour/7-day a week, offering services (emergency shelter, meals, systematic outreach, Rapid Rehousing, Mental Health and Co-Occurring Disorder treatment, Employment Services, Spiritual Support, 50 units of permanent supportive housing, etc.) to meet the basic needs of individuals experiencing chronic homelessness guests with meeting their goals.

The Stability Site is a homeless shelter/ meals site that provides 1-3 meals daily (Sunday through Monday), as well as a safe and respectful environment where homeless and low-income individuals in Tacoma and Pierce County may access an array of emergency and supportive services.

Staff in this position provide supervision, program structure, behavior management and a wide range of basic needs services, as well as more advanced social services. This includes helping guests navigate a myriad of social service agencies, forms and interviews. Staffs are trained in behavior management, basic case services, as well as Motivational Interviewing and other counseling skills.

Responsibilities-

  • Monitor in and out traffic at the front door and outside of the facility on the main campus.
  • Respond to disruptive behavior (includes fights, drug dealing, etc.).
  • Provide behavioral management for a diverse population including individuals with chemical dependency and/or mental health issues. This includes setting limits, encouraging desired behaviors, assigning consequences and helping people think through their actions and decisions.
  • Write timely and behaviorally descriptive Ban Reports when guests exhibit disruptive behavior.
  • Respond to guests who are in crisis or having medical emergencies.
  • Provide services, resources, and information to guests.
  • Develop supportive relationship with guests by using motivational interviewing strategies, providing an informal listening ear for guests experiencing difficulties.
  • Work in the different program service areas such as clothing room, long term storage, office, and kitchen.
  • Work collaboratively with the other Nativity House staff, mental health team and social worker to promote behavioral changes in guests.
  • Participate in multidisciplinary case staffing meetings as needed to coordinate services for guests.
  • Wash and fold laundry (bed linens and towels) as needed.
  • Maintain the daily schedule for each program. This may include wake up times, meal times, check-in times and bedtimes.
  • Maintain written and computerized records.
  • Communicate with other team members throughout the shift to make sure everything is done, and everyone is aware of any ongoing issues.
  • Assists with end of the day clean up.
